Integracja serwera Variflight MCP

Integracja serwera Variflight MCP

MCP Aviation Flight Data Integration

Co robi serwer “Variflight” MCP?

Serwer Variflight MCP to implementacja Model Context Protocol (MCP) zaprojektowana do płynnej integracji z usługami informacyjnymi o lotach VariFlight. Działając jako most między asystentami AI a API Variflight, serwer ten umożliwia workflow AI dostęp do danych lotniczych w czasie rzeczywistym i historycznych. Programiści mogą korzystać z serwera Variflight MCP do wyszukiwania lotów, pobierania prognoz pogody dla lotnisk, śledzenia pozycji samolotów na żywo oraz pozyskiwania szczegółowych wskaźników komfortu lotu. Taka integracja upraszcza proces zapytań o dane lotnicze, wspierając inteligentnych asystentów i aplikacje w dostarczaniu dokładnych, aktualnych informacji dla lepszych doświadczeń użytkowników i programistów.

Lista promptów

W repozytorium nie podano szablonów promptów.

Lista zasobów

W repozytorium nie udokumentowano jawnych zasobów.

Lista narzędzi

  • searchFlightsByDepArr
    Wyszukiwanie lotów między dwoma lotniskami na podstawie kodów IATA i wybranej daty.
  • searchFlightsByNumber
    Wyszukiwanie informacji o locie poprzez podanie numeru lotu i daty.
  • getFlightTransferInfo
    Pobieranie możliwych opcji przesiadek między miastami na dany dzień.
  • flightHappinessIndex
    Pobieranie szczegółowych wskaźników komfortu i satysfakcji z lotu.
  • getRealtimeLocationByAnum
    Śledzenie aktualnej pozycji samolotu po numerze rejestracyjnym.
  • getFutureWeatherByAirport
    Uzyskiwanie 3-dniowej prognozy pogody dla wybranego lotniska.
  • searchFlightItineraries
    Wyszukiwanie dostępnych do zakupu opcji lotów oraz najniższych cen na wybranych trasach i datach.

Przykładowe zastosowania tego serwera MCP

  • Wyszukiwanie i rezerwacja lotów
    Szybkie wyszukiwanie lotów pomiędzy lotniskami lub po numerze lotu, co upraszcza proces rezerwacji w aplikacjach podróżniczych oraz asystentach AI.
  • Śledzenie lotów na żywo
    Umożliwia programistom budowanie narzędzi do śledzenia samolotów w czasie rzeczywistym po numerach rejestracyjnych – idealne dla logistyki, aplikacji lotniczych czy botów obsługi klienta.
  • Planowanie podróży i przesiadki
    Pobieranie opcji przesiadek i połączeń między miastami, pomagając użytkownikom zoptymalizować plany podróży.
  • Wskaźniki komfortu lotu
    Dostęp do wskaźników komfortu i satysfakcji z lotów, co pozwala na integrację z systemami rekomendacji podróży i narzędziami do analizy doświadczeń pasażerów.
  • Integracja pogody lotniczej
    Pobieranie aktualnych prognoz pogody dla lotnisk – kluczowe dla planowania lotów, prognozowania opóźnień i podejmowania decyzji operacyjnych.

Jak skonfigurować

Windsurf

  1. Wymagania wstępne: Upewnij się, że Node.js jest zainstalowany.
  2. Otwórz konfigurację: Zlokalizuj plik konfiguracyjny mcpServers.
  3. Dodaj serwer Variflight MCP: Wstaw następującą konfigurację:
    {
      "mcpServers": {
        "variflight": {
          "command": "npx",
          "args": [
            "-y",
            "@variflight-ai/variflight-mcp"
          ],
          "env": {
            "VARIFLIGHT_API_KEY": "your_api_key_here"
          }
        }
      }
    }
    
  4. Zapisz i uruchom ponownie: Zapisz plik i zrestartuj Windsurf.
  5. Zweryfikuj konfigurację: Przetestuj, uruchamiając narzędzie Variflight.

Claude

  1. Wymagania wstępne: Node.js zainstalowany oraz ważny klucz API Variflight.
  2. Otwórz konfigurację: Edytuj sekcję serwerów MCP w konfiguracji Claude’a.
  3. Wstaw konfigurację: Dodaj:
    {
      "mcpServers": {
        "variflight": {
          "command": "npx",
          "args": [
            "-y",
            "@variflight-ai/variflight-mcp"
          ],
          "env": {
            "VARIFLIGHT_API_KEY": "your_api_key_here"
          }
        }
      }
    }
    
  4. Zapisz i uruchom ponownie: Zapisz konfigurację i zrestartuj Claude.
  5. Zweryfikuj: Potwierdź dostępność narzędzi Variflight.

Cursor

  1. Wymagania wstępne: Node.js oraz klucz API Variflight.
  2. Edytuj konfigurację: Otwórz konfigurację mcpServers w Cursorze.
  3. Dodaj Variflight:
    {
      "mcpServers": {
        "variflight": {
          "command": "npx",
          "args": [
            "-y",
            "@variflight-ai/variflight-mcp"
          ],
          "env": {
            "VARIFLIGHT_API_KEY": "your_api_key_here"
          }
        }
      }
    }
    
  4. Zapisz i uruchom ponownie: Zapisz zmiany i zrestartuj Cursor.
  5. Zweryfikuj: Użyj narzędzia Variflight, aby sprawdzić instalację.

Cline

  1. Wymagania wstępne: Zainstaluj Node.js, uzyskaj klucz API Variflight.
  2. Edytuj konfigurację: Otwórz konfigurację serwera MCP.
  3. Dodaj konfigurację serwera:
    {
      "mcpServers": {
        "variflight": {
          "command": "npx",
          "args": [
            "-y",
            "@variflight-ai/variflight-mcp"
          ],
          "env": {
            "VARIFLIGHT_API_KEY": "your_api_key_here"
          }
        }
      }
    }
    
  4. Zapisz i uruchom ponownie: Zapisz zmiany i zrestartuj Cline.
  5. Zweryfikuj: Upewnij się, że narzędzia Variflight są widoczne.

Zabezpieczenie kluczy API

Zawsze przechowuj swój klucz API Variflight bezpiecznie, używając zmiennych środowiskowych – nigdy nie umieszczaj ich na stałe w kodzie.
Przykład:

{
  "env": {
    "VARIFLIGHT_API_KEY": "your_api_key_here"
  },
  "inputs": {
    "api_key": {
      "type": "env",
      "key": "VARIFLIGHT_API_KEY"
    }
  }
}

Jak używać tego MCP we flow

Użycie MCP w FlowHunt

Aby zintegrować serwery MCP z workflow FlowHunt, zacznij od dodania komponentu MCP do swojego flow i połączenia go z agentem AI:

FlowHunt MCP flow

Kliknij komponent MCP, aby otworzyć panel konfiguracji. W sekcji konfiguracji systemu MCP wstaw dane serwera MCP w tym formacie JSON:

{
  "variflight": {
    "transport": "streamable_http",
    "url": "https://yourmcpserver.example/pathtothemcp/url"
  }
}

Po skonfigurowaniu agent AI może korzystać z tego MCP jako narzędzia, mając dostęp do wszystkich jego funkcji i możliwości. Pamiętaj, aby zmienić “variflight” na rzeczywistą nazwę swojego serwera MCP oraz podstawić własny adres URL.


Przegląd

SekcjaDostępnośćSzczegóły/Uwagi
PrzeglądUdostępnia informacje o lotach i pogodzie przez narzędzia MCP
Lista promptówNie znaleziono promptów/szablonów
Lista zasobówBrak udokumentowanych zasobów
Lista narzędzi7 narzędzi do wyszukiwania lotów, śledzenia, pogody, komfortu
Zabezpieczenie kluczy APIPrzykład użycia zmiennych środowiskowych
Sampling Support (mniej istotne w ocenie)Nie wspomniano

| Roots Support | ⛔ | Nie wspomniano |


Na podstawie powyższych tabel serwer Variflight MCP jest praktyczny i dobrze udokumentowany pod kątem integracji narzędzi, jednak brakuje mu jawnych zasobów, szablonów promptów oraz zaawansowanych funkcji MCP, takich jak roots i sampling. Do zadań związanych z danymi lotniczymi jest solidny, lecz w szerszym zastosowaniu MCP jego możliwości są nieco ograniczone.

Ocena MCP

Czy posiada LICENSE✅ (ISC)
Ma przynajmniej jedno narzędzie
Liczba forków2
Liczba gwiazdek6

Najczęściej zadawane pytania

Czym jest serwer Variflight MCP?

To serwer Model Context Protocol integrujący dane lotnicze VariFlight (loty, pogoda, wskaźniki komfortu i więcej) z workflow AI, umożliwiając zapytania lotnicze w czasie rzeczywistym i historyczne w FlowHunt.

Jakie narzędzia udostępnia serwer Variflight MCP?

Oferuje narzędzia do wyszukiwania lotów (po trasie lub numerze), śledzenia pozycji samolotu w czasie rzeczywistym, pobierania opcji przesiadek, pozyskiwania wskaźników komfortu/satysfakcji oraz prognoz pogody lotnisk.

Jak zabezpieczyć mój klucz API Variflight?

Zawsze używaj zmiennych środowiskowych w konfiguracji serwera MCP. Nigdy nie umieszczaj kluczy API na stałe w kodzie; zobacz powyższe przykłady bezpiecznej konfiguracji.

Czy mogę użyć serwera Variflight MCP do rezerwacji lotów?

Chociaż Variflight MCP udostępnia narzędzia wyszukiwania i wyceny, końcowa rezerwacja odbywa się poza systemem. Usprawnia wyszukiwanie lotów, śledzenie i planowanie w Twoich aplikacjach i botach.

Jak zintegrować Variflight MCP z workflow FlowHunt?

Dodaj komponent MCP do swojego flow w FlowHunt, określ szczegóły serwera Variflight MCP w panelu konfiguracji i połącz go z agentem AI, aby uzyskać natychmiastowy dostęp do wszystkich obsługiwanych narzędzi lotniczych.

Zintegruj inteligencję lotniczą z Variflight MCP

Wzmocnij swoje workflow AI natychmiastowym dostępem do wyszukiwania lotów, śledzenia i pogody lotniczej. Wypróbuj integrację FlowHunt z Variflight MCP już dziś.

Dowiedz się więcej

Integracja serwera WildFly MCP
Integracja serwera WildFly MCP

Integracja serwera WildFly MCP

Serwer WildFly MCP łączy serwery WildFly z narzędziami AI generatywnej, umożliwiając zarządzanie i monitorowanie środowisk WildFly w naturalnym języku przez Flo...

4 min czytania
WildFly MCP +4
iFlytek Workflow MCP Server
iFlytek Workflow MCP Server

iFlytek Workflow MCP Server

Serwer iFlytek Workflow MCP integruje asystentów AI z platformą automatyzacji procesów iFlytek, umożliwiając płynne planowanie, orkiestrację i wykonywanie proce...

4 min czytania
MCP Servers Workflow Automation +3
Firefly MCP Server
Firefly MCP Server

Firefly MCP Server

Firefly MCP Server umożliwia płynne, oparte na AI odkrywanie, zarządzanie i kodyfikowanie zasobów w środowiskach Cloud i SaaS. Integruj się z narzędziami takimi...

4 min czytania
AI Cloud +5